企業數據倉庫建模規范:構建高效數據架構的關鍵
企業數據倉庫建模規范:構建高效數據架構的關鍵
數據倉庫建模規范的重要性
在當今數據驅動的商業環境中,企業數據倉庫作為決策支持系統的核心,其建模質量直接影響到數據分析和業務洞察的準確性。一個高效的數據倉庫模型不僅能夠優化數據存儲和訪問,還能提高數據處理的效率,從而支持企業做出更明智的決策。
數據倉庫建模的原則
1. 數據一致性:確保數據倉庫中的數據與源系統保持一致,避免數據冗余和錯誤。 2. 易用性:模型應易于理解和操作,便于非技術用戶進行數據查詢和分析。 3. 可擴展性:隨著業務的發展,模型應能夠適應新的數據源和業務需求。 4. 性能優化:模型設計應考慮查詢性能,確保數據倉庫能夠快速響應用戶請求。
數據倉庫建模的流程
1. 需求分析:深入了解企業業務流程和數據分析需求,確定數據倉庫的目標和范圍。 2. 概念模型設計:基于需求分析,構建概念數據模型,如ER圖。 3. 邏輯模型設計:將概念模型轉換為邏輯模型,如星型模型或雪花模型。 4. 物理模型設計:將邏輯模型轉換為物理模型,包括數據表結構、索引、分區等。 5. 實施與優化:根據物理模型實施數據倉庫,并持續進行性能優化。
數據倉庫建模的常見誤區
1. 忽視業務需求:僅根據技術能力設計模型,而忽略了實際業務需求。 2. 過度復雜化:為了追求模型的完美,導致模型過于復雜,難以維護和優化。 3. 忽視數據質量:數據倉庫的數據質量直接影響分析結果,但部分企業對此重視不足。
數據倉庫建模規范的標準
1. GB/T 22081-2008《信息技術 信息技術服務管理》 2. GB/T 28454-2012《信息技術 數據倉庫管理系統》 3. Gartner《數據倉庫與數據湖管理指南》
總結
企業數據倉庫建模規范是企業構建高效數據架構的關鍵。通過遵循建模原則、流程和標準,企業可以確保數據倉庫的質量和性能,從而支持數據驅動的決策過程。在數據倉庫建模過程中,企業應避免常見誤區,并持續關注數據質量和性能優化。